The Social Dilemma (2020) is a documentary-drama hybrid directed by Jeff Orlowski that examines the impact of social networking on society. Featuring insights from tech insiders like Tristan Harris, it reveals how social media platforms influence behavior and shape public discourse. The film runs 94 minutes and challenges viewers to consider the consequences of digital technology.

Tristan Harris is a former Google design ethicist featured prominently in the film. He provides expert testimony about the ethical challenges in designing social media platforms that manipulate user behavior.
The film uses a hybrid style combining documentary interviews with dramatized scenes to illustrate the impact of social media on individuals and society.
Key themes include the use of artificial intelligence in social media algorithms, surveillance, media manipulation, mental health effects, and the influence of Silicon Valley on public behavior.
The film was produced by Exposure Labs, Argent Pictures, and The Space Program, companies known for socially conscious documentary projects.
